Output ec88b68a33f93a02cd8ec8d7a342b68343b602236085fe28f0d96e5949525106:1

value
23346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 95436dd75fe781342421c581a62e03ba7ab0d8b825d2428d9f460d2a7889cd24
address
bc1pj4pkm46lu7qngfppckq6vtsrhfatpk9cyhfy9rvlgcxj57yfe5jqvy7x86
transaction
ec88b68a33f93a02cd8ec8d7a342b68343b602236085fe28f0d96e5949525106
spent
true